Inspiration Monday: Old Hollywood Glamour


My inspiration choice today is one that is as far reaching in its influence as it is utterly classic.  Recalling the starlets of Tinsel Town's L'Age D'or, one cannot help but visualize the baubles worn by these fabulous ladies.

Now known simply as "Hollywood"

Pearls, diamonds, sapphires, rubies, and emeralds positively dripped from the necks, ears and wrists of the Hollywood elite.  Grace Kelly rocked a classic strand of pearls like no one else could.  Audrey Hepburn's tiara and multi-strand necklace combo in Breakfast At Tiffany's is still the height of bourgeois chic, and who could forget the Grande Dame of them all when it comes to jewelry, Elizabeth Taylor?  Even as far back as the silent film era, Hollywood beauties like Theda Bara really knew how to punch up a dramatic performance by adding gobs of interesting costume jewels.

Of course, with gold and silver prices what they are today, and the dearth of priceless gemstones at our disposal, those of us who are not stars of the Silver Screen must use our resources as beaders to come up with our own versions of Hollywood jewelry.  Luckily for us, we have Swarovski Crystal to use as ersatz flawless gemstones, and findings galore that possess that je ne sais quoi essential to this particular look.
